Where this album fits
- Career context
- Released on November 10, 2014, 'Sonic Highways' marked Foo Fighters' eighth studio album, following their 2011 release, 'Wasting Light.' The album came during a period of increased artistic exploration for the band, as they sought to intertwine music with the rich cultural histories of eight American cities through a companion HBO documentary series.
